Safety Precautions
1. Do not look at the sun or a bright light source through
the lens or camera. Doing so could result in loss of vision.
Looking at the sun directly through the lens is especially
hazardous.
2. Whether it is attached to the camera or not, do not leave
the lens under the sun without the lens cap attached.
This is to prevent the lens from concentrating the sun's
rays, which could cause a fire.
Handling Cautions
If the lens is taken from a cold environment into a warm
one, condensation may develop on the lens surface and
internal parts. To prevent condensation in this case, first
put the lens into an airtight plastic bag before taking it from
a cold to warm environment. Then take out the lens after it
has warmed gradually. Do the same when taking the lens
from a warm environment into a cold one.
1. Mounting and Detaching the Lens
See your camera's instructions for details on mounting and
detaching the lens.
• After detaching the lens, place the lens with the rear end
up to prevent the lens surface and contacts from getting
scratched.
• If the contacts get soiled, scratched, or have fingerprints
on them, corrosion or faulty connections can result. The
camera and lens may not operate properly.
• If the contacts get soiled or have fingerprints on them,
clean them with a soft cloth.
• If you remove the lens, cover it with the dust cap. To attach
it properly, align the lens mount index and the
the dust cap, and turn clockwise. To remove it, reverse the
order.

2. Setting the Focus Mode
To shoot in autofocus mode, set the focus mode switch to AF
To use only manual focusing, set the focus mode switch to
MF, and focus by turning the focusing ring.
• Do not touch the focusing ring on the lens during
autofocusing.
• When the optional hood is fitted to the EF22-55mm f/4-5.6
USM, EF28-80mm f/3.5-5.6 IV USM, EF28-80mm f/3.5-5.6
V USM, EF28-90mm f/4-5.6 USM, EF28-90mm f/4-5.6 II
USM and EF35-80mm f/4-5.6 USM, focus by rotating the
hood.
• When focusing manually, always set the switch to MF
before rotating the focusing ring.
3. Zooming
To zoom, turn the lens' zoom ring
• Be sure to finish zooming before focusing. Changing the
zoom ring after focusing can affect the focus.
4. Aperture Setting
Aperture settings are specified on the camera.
The aperture changes according to the focal length.
However, special operation is not required since the camera
automatically reads the aperture changes.
